Syria to recognize independence of self-proclaimed Donetsk and Luhansk republics
![]() 1101 Wednesday, 29 June, 2022, 19:30 Syria has decided to recognize the independence of the self-proclaimed Donetsk and Luhansk People's Republics, according to a statement by the country's Foreign Ministry, RIA Novosti reports. "The Syrian Arab Republic has decided to recognize the independence and sovereignty of the Donetsk People's Republic and the Luhansk People's Republic," the Syrian Foreign Ministry said in a statement published by the Syrian state agency SANA. |
